Objective
Main learning outcomes
• The student masters the carbon cycle in forestry and forest products
• The student understands the European emission trading system
• The student is capable to do carbon accounting
• The student is able to evaluate international agreements and legislation influencing forest management
• The student can evaluate the effect of forest management on the carbon sink and pool function
Content
This study unit is about carbon in forests and what forestry measures you can take to further improve the carbon balance. The course starts with the forest carbon cycle, which includes the storage of carbon in forest products. The course continues with carbon accounting and analysing how management strategies affect the carbon sink and pool function of forests. Finally, the impact of international agreements and legislation is looked in upon.
